Description
While checking suggestions that have been submitted, I can no longer see who submitted the suggestion. This is probably due to the new Pootle install that we are using. I do have full permissions on the project(namely eToys in the Mongolian project, probably in others too), and can accept suggestions, but it doesn't show who it is from.

I have done some further investigation and it looks like many of the suggestions on the lang-mn etoys project are from a user:versionmerge. This is not a registered Pootle user on our server, so I have a theory that these are suggestions that pre-existed the migration from Pootle 1.2 to Pootle 2.0 (Sugar Labs / OLPC server was migrated recently). It is possible that the migration process lost some information about who made the suggestions, and the suggestor name has been substituted with user:versionmerge during the migration process.
I'm not sure of this, but it is my current working theory. I can see that on other projects, suggestions made since the migration do properly show the suggesting users identity.

The above explanation seems to be more-or-less correct. There doesn't seem to be anything to be done about it on the Sugar Labs / OLPC side of things. It has been confirmed that new suggestions display username as expected, so this is only an issue with pre-migration suggestions and will not be an issue with new, post-migration suggestions.
Resolving this as wontfix.
